If you're one of CA's New Zealand readers, you may already be playing the new Batman: Arkham City spinoff, Batman: Arkham City Lockdown on your iOS device of choice. For the rest of us, IGN's got new images and details about NetherRealm Studios' new single-player fighter that pits the Caped Crusader against Deathstroke, Two-Face, Solomon Grundy, Joker and more. Just like in Batman: Arkham City, Batman: Arkham City Lockdown will give players a chance to don multiple Batman skins and update Bats' gear. The game's combat style isn't super clear, but IGN thinks it may compare to the Infinity Blade franchise. There's no official word on when the game will pop up for sale in the United States or other countries, but it's suspected to appear on iTunes in the very near future (as soon as tonight or tomorrow). New Zealand players are currently paying $8.29 NZ, which converts to roughly $6-7 USD, though pricing may vary quite a bit.From the Apple app-store description (for New Zealand users):

The inmates have escaped and Batman has his hands full defeating an army of henchmen and some of his most iconic villains. Scour the rooftops and the seedy underbelly of Gotham City through a series of one-on-one battles with the Joker, Two-Face and more, as well as the Batman: Arkham City Lockdown exclusive – Deathstroke. Choose from several Batman skins and power-ups as you punch, kick and combo your way to cleaning up Gotham City.
